Baruntse | 2014 SE Ridge

A Netherlands expedition to Baruntse in 2014 via SE Ridge, led by Stephan Wijnkamp. Summit reached on 5th November 2014. 4 members recorded.

Route Notes Near lake normal BC site C1 just across West Col from east side C2 near start of SE Ridge. The team went to Lobuche East to acclimatize and all summited it on 21 October. Then they went for their Baruntse BC. They intended to cross Amphu Lepcha pass, but there was too much snow in the pass, so from Chhukung they flew by helicopter to BC on the 23rd and rested there for a few days. C1 and C2 were placed at just over the West Col on its east side and near the foot of the SE Ridge, respectively. C1 was not pitched on the ridge because on the ridge there was unstable snow and very strong wind. The team returned to BC the same day as they pitched C2. They returned to the attack and slept here in C1 on 3 November. They were in C2 on the 4th, and on the 5th they went for the top. On the 5th the three members and Pemba Nuru left C2 at 2:00 am in clouds; the previous night there was strong wind, but it stopped blowing on the morning of the 5th. The SE Ridge was very steep and covered by snow, but they managed to climb it to the summit, where they arrived at 10:00 am in strong wind. The huge crevasse that had plagued expeditions in former years was not an obstacle now, and they descended all the way to BC the same day. Sherpa: Pemba Nuru, 27/11/80, Khumjung
